a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Travis Howell2006-06-30 23:35:11 +0000
committerTravis Howell2006-06-30 23:35:11 +0000
commit294dcea3ef063ee4ec95f3f418af4534445da1c6 (patch)
treeca791854b1d7d35d0a312613473104cd692cf844
parent87d3e4fb0ec92d762035581ca65d31227b743ee4 (diff)
downloadscummvm-rg350-294dcea3ef063ee4ec95f3f418af4534445da1c6.tar.gz
scummvm-rg350-294dcea3ef063ee4ec95f3f418af4534445da1c6.tar.bz2
scummvm-rg350-294dcea3ef063ee4ec95f3f418af4534445da1c6.zip
Add French version of the Feeble Files (Windows 4CD)
svn-id: r23362
-rw-r--r--engines/simon/game.cpp18
-rw-r--r--engines/simon/intern.h9
2 files changed, 23 insertions, 4 deletions
diff --git a/engines/simon/game.cpp b/engines/simon/game.cpp
index 33ceb6462f..49c48dd66e 100644
--- a/engines/simon/game.cpp
+++ b/engines/simon/game.cpp
@@ -543,6 +543,11 @@ static GameFileDescription FEEBLEFILES_DE_GameFiles[] = {
{ "tbllist", GAME_TBLFILE, "0bbfee8e69739111eb36b0d138da8ddf"},
};
+static GameFileDescription FEEBLEFILES_FR_GameFiles[] = {
+ { "game22", GAME_BASEFILE, "ba90b40a47726039671d9e91630dd7ed"},
+ { "tbllist", GAME_TBLFILE, "0bbfee8e69739111eb36b0d138da8ddf"},
+};
+
static GameFileDescription FEEBLEFILES_IT_GameFiles[] = {
{ "game22", GAME_BASEFILE, "80576f2e1ed4c912b63921fe77af313e"},
{ "tbllist", GAME_TBLFILE, "0bbfee8e69739111eb36b0d138da8ddf"},
@@ -1258,6 +1263,19 @@ static GameDescription gameDescriptions[] = {
Common::kPlatformWindows,
},
+ // The Feeble Files - French Windows 4CD
+ {
+ "feeble",
+ GType_FF,
+ GID_FEEBLEFILES_FR,
+ "4CD",
+ ARRAYSIZE(FEEBLEFILES_FR_GameFiles),
+ FEEBLEFILES_FR_GameFiles,
+ GF_OLD_BUNDLE | GF_TALKIE,
+ Common::FR_FRA,
+ Common::kPlatformWindows,
+ },
+
// The Feeble Files - German Windows 4CD
{
"feeble",
diff --git a/engines/simon/intern.h b/engines/simon/intern.h
index 29bee72897..e199479aa0 100644
--- a/engines/simon/intern.h
+++ b/engines/simon/intern.h
@@ -175,8 +175,8 @@ enum GameIds {
GID_SIMON1DOS_RU,
GID_SIMON1DOS_INF,
GID_SIMON1DOS_INF_RU,
- GID_SIMON1DOS_DE,
GID_SIMON1DOS_FR,
+ GID_SIMON1DOS_DE,
GID_SIMON1DOS_IT,
GID_SIMON1DOS_ES,
GID_SIMON1DEMO,
@@ -190,8 +190,8 @@ enum GameIds {
GID_SIMON1ACORNDEMO,
GID_SIMON1TALKIE,
GID_SIMON1TALKIE2,
- GID_SIMON1TALKIE_DE,
GID_SIMON1TALKIE_FR,
+ GID_SIMON1TALKIE_DE,
GID_SIMON1TALKIE_HB,
GID_SIMON1TALKIE_IT,
GID_SIMON1TALKIE_ES,
@@ -208,9 +208,9 @@ enum GameIds {
GID_SIMON2DEMO,
GID_SIMON2TALKIE,
GID_SIMON2TALKIE2,
+ GID_SIMON2TALKIE_FR,
GID_SIMON2TALKIE_DE,
GID_SIMON2TALKIE_DE2,
- GID_SIMON2TALKIE_FR,
GID_SIMON2TALKIE_HB,
GID_SIMON2TALKIE_IT,
GID_SIMON2TALKIE_ES,
@@ -221,12 +221,13 @@ enum GameIds {
GID_FEEBLEFILES_AMI_DE,
GID_FEEBLEFILES_AMI_UK,
- GID_FEEBLEFILES_MAC_DE,
GID_FEEBLEFILES_MAC_FR,
+ GID_FEEBLEFILES_MAC_DE,
GID_FEEBLEFILES_MAC_ES,
GID_FEEBLEFILES_MAC_UK,
GID_FEEBLEFILES_2CD,
GID_FEEBLEFILES_4CD,
+ GID_FEEBLEFILES_FR,
GID_FEEBLEFILES_DE,
GID_FEEBLEFILES_IT,
GID_FEEBLEFILES_ES